BECKLEY, WV (WVNS) — A civil case was filed in federal court on Tuesday, July 23, 2019 against a pharmacist in southern West Virginia. Three properties owned by Natalie Cochran were seized in June 2019 as a result of alleged mail, wire or bank fraud.

Cochran is accused of defrauding investors in her companies Tactical Solution Group and Technology Management Solutions. A total of $2,813,533.14 was solicited from individuals. Cochran is accused of using the money to support a lavish lifestyle including the purchase of two properties in Beckley and one in the Daniels area.

Cochran told her investors their money would be used for Department of Defense and government contracts. According to court documents, an investigation by the Defense Criminal Investigative Services showed the companies received no contracts from the federal government. There were two contracts awarded by West Virginia in December 2018 but those were canceled a month later.
